Benefits of Using a Chicken Self Waterer

Using a chicken self waterer can significantly reduce labor and increase efficiency on your farm. One of the primary benefits is that it automates the process of refilling water, eliminating the need for daily manual watering tasks. This saves you time and energy, allowing you to focus on other essential chores.

Another advantage is that a self-watering system prevents drowning and injuries, which can occur when chickens struggle with traditional watering systems or have their beaks stuck in a waterer. By providing an easy-to-use, accessible drinking station, you minimize the risk of accidents and ensure your flock stays safe and healthy.

Promoting hydration and health is also a significant benefit of using a self-watering system. As birds drink fresh, clean water at all times, they’re less likely to suffer from dehydration-related issues or develop infections in their respiratory tracts. In addition, self-waterers can help prevent waste buildup around the coop by reducing spills and splashes. This helps maintain cleanliness and reduces odors, creating a more pleasant environment for both your chickens and you.

Manual Watering Systems

Manual Watering Systems are often overlooked when it comes to chicken self-waterers. However, they can be just as effective and efficient as their electric counterparts. Here’s how:

One of the most common types of manual waterers is the float valve system. This type of system uses a float that rises and falls with the water level in the tank. When the water level drops below a certain point, it triggers the float to open, allowing fresh water to flow into the tank. Float valves are relatively inexpensive and easy to install.

Another popular option is the drip tube system. In this setup, a long tube is connected to the water source and the end of the tube is placed in the water reservoir. Water drips from the tube into the reservoir at a slow and steady rate, ensuring that your chickens always have access to fresh water.

Both of these systems are great options for farmers who want to provide their flock with clean drinking water without breaking the bank or relying on electricity. They’re also relatively low maintenance, making them perfect for small-scale chicken keepers.

Maintenance and Troubleshooting Tips

Regular maintenance is crucial to keep your chicken self waterer clean and functional, preventing issues that can harm your flock’s health. Follow these easy troubleshooting tips for a smooth operation.

Regular Cleaning and Sanitization Schedule

To ensure the health and well-being of your flock, it’s essential to establish a regular cleaning and sanitization schedule for your chicken self-waterer. This will help prevent bacterial growth, algae buildup, and contamination from debris.

#### Frequency of Cleaning and Disinfecting

Clean the waterer at least once a week, or more often if you notice a decrease in water quality or an increase in bird activity around the feeder. If you have a large flock or live in a humid climate, you may need to clean it every 3-4 days.

#### Effective Methods for Removing Debris and Contaminants

When cleaning your self-waterer, make sure to remove any debris, such as feathers, food particles, or algae. Use a soft-bristled brush to scrub the interior of the waterer, then rinse thoroughly with clean water. For tougher messes, mix 1 tablespoon of unscented bleach with 1 gallon of water and soak the waterer for 10-15 minutes before rinsing. Always allow the waterer to air dry completely after cleaning to prevent bacterial growth.

Remember to also check the waterer’s filters (if applicable) regularly and replace them as needed to ensure clean drinking water for your flock.

Common Issues and Solutions

Clogged or frozen pipes are common issues that can occur with chicken self-waterers. To prevent this from happening, make sure to check the water flow regularly and keep an eye out for any blockages. You can use a small brush or a pipe cleaner to clean out any debris that may be causing the issue.

Another solution is to insulate the pipes in extremely cold temperatures. This will help prevent the water inside the pipes from freezing and causing damage to the system. You can wrap foam pipe insulation around the pipes to keep them warm and functioning properly.

Incorrect water level or pressure can also cause problems with your chicken self-waterer. Check the user manual for recommended water levels, as different systems may require varying amounts of water. If you’re experiencing issues with low water pressure, try increasing the height of the water reservoir or adjusting the flow restrictor to achieve a stronger flow.

Additionally, ensure that the system is properly installed and leveled to prevent uneven water distribution. This will help maintain optimal water levels and prevent over- or under-watering of your chickens. Regularly checking the system’s setup can also help you identify any potential issues before they become major problems.

Implementing Biosecurity Protocols

When implementing biosecurity protocols for your chicken self-waterer, it’s essential to establish quarantine and isolation procedures. This involves separating new birds from existing flocks to prevent the introduction of diseases.

To create a quarantine area, designate a separate enclosure or section within your coop where new birds can be isolated for 30 days before introducing them to the rest of the flock. Monitor their health closely during this period, watching for signs such as lethargy, loss of appetite, or labored breathing.

During the isolation process, implement strict hygiene practices to prevent cross-contamination. This includes washing hands frequently, using dedicated equipment and supplies, and disinfecting all surfaces and materials that come into contact with new birds.

Monitoring for signs of illness is also crucial. Keep a close eye on your flock’s overall health, watching for any unusual behavior or physical changes. If you notice any issues, consult with a veterinarian immediately to prevent the spread of disease.

Regularly cleaning and disinfecting your self-waterer and surrounding areas can help reduce the risk of contamination.
